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
Y
YDL-Component-Medical
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
杨凯
YDL-Component-Medical
Commits
385cfcd1
Commit
385cfcd1
authored
Jul 27, 2022
by
万齐军
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
nim统一版本,nim-call加日志路径
parent
76e8fc66
Hide wh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
10 additions
and
3 deletions
+10
-3
build.gradle
app/build.gradle
+1
-0
build.gradle
m-im/build.gradle
+5
-1
NimSDKOptionConfig.java
m-im/src/main/java/com/yidianling/im/config/NimSDKOptionConfig.java
+2
-2
NimUICallInit.java
m-im/src/main/java/com/yidianling/im/helper/NimUICallInit.java
+2
-0
No files found.
app/build.gradle
View file @
385cfcd1
...
...
@@ -177,6 +177,7 @@ android {
dependencies
{
implementation
fileTree
(
dir:
'libs'
,
include:
[
'*.jar'
])
implementation
'com.github.feeeei:CircleSeekbar:v1.1.2'
implementation
"org.jetbrains.kotlin:kotlin-stdlib-jdk7:$kotlin_version"
implementation
(
rootProject
.
ext
.
dependencies
[
"appcompat-v7"
])
testImplementation
'junit:junit:4.13.2'
...
...
m-im/build.gradle
View file @
385cfcd1
...
...
@@ -63,7 +63,11 @@ dependencies {
implementation
rootProject
.
ext
.
dependencies
[
"BaseRecyclerViewAdapterHelper"
]
api
'com.tencent.tbs.tbssdk:sdk:43903'
implementation
(
'com.netease.yunxin.kit:call-ui:1.5.9-SNAPSHOT'
)
implementation
(
'com.netease.yunxin.kit:call-ui:1.5.9-SNAPSHOT'
)
{
exclude
group:
"com.netease.nimlib"
,
module:
"avsignalling"
exclude
group:
"com.netease.nimlib"
,
module:
"basesdk"
}
implementation
"com.netease.nimlib:avsignalling:9.1.1"
api
project
(
':ydl-webview'
)
api
project
(
':ydl-platform'
)
...
...
m-im/src/main/java/com/yidianling/im/config/NimSDKOptionConfig.java
View file @
385cfcd1
...
...
@@ -31,7 +31,7 @@ import java.io.IOException;
* 云信sdk 自定义的SDK选项设置
*/
class
NimSDKOptionConfig
{
public
class
NimSDKOptionConfig
{
static
SDKOptions
prepareSDKOptions
(
Context
context
,
Class
activity
,
IMInitConfigBean
configBean
)
{
SDKOptions
options
=
new
SDKOptions
();
...
...
@@ -93,7 +93,7 @@ class NimSDKOptionConfig {
* 配置 APP 保存图片/语音/文件/log等数据的目录
* 这里示例用SD卡的应用扩展存储目录
*/
static
String
getAppCacheDir
(
Context
context
)
{
public
static
String
getAppCacheDir
(
Context
context
)
{
String
storageRootPath
=
null
;
try
{
// SD卡应用扩展存储区(APP卸载后,该目录下被清除,用户也可以在设置界面中手动清除),请根据APP对数据缓存的重要性及生命周期来决定是否采用此缓存目录.
...
...
m-im/src/main/java/com/yidianling/im/helper/NimUICallInit.java
View file @
385cfcd1
...
...
@@ -19,6 +19,7 @@ import com.ydl.ydlcommon.modular.ModularServiceManagerKt;
import
com.ydl.ydlcommon.utils.log.XLog
;
import
com.yidianling.im.R
;
import
com.yidianling.im.config.NimApplication
;
import
com.yidianling.im.config.NimSDKOptionConfig
;
import
com.yidianling.im.http.ImHttpImpl
;
import
com.yidianling.user.api.bean.UserResponseBean
;
import
com.yidianling.user.api.service.IUserService
;
...
...
@@ -46,6 +47,7 @@ public class NimUICallInit {
CallKitUIOptions
options
=
new
CallKitUIOptions
.
Builder
()
// 必要:音视频通话 sdk appKey,用于通话中使用
.
rtcAppKey
(
appKey
)
.
logRootPath
(
NimSDKOptionConfig
.
getAppCacheDir
(
context
)
+
"/yidianling"
)
// 必要:当前用户 AccId
.
currentUserAccId
(
userId
)
.
currentUserRtcUId
(
Long
.
parseLong
(
userId
))
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ment